ASP图片分页代码 (通用)
发布时间:2009-06-22 12:57:00
<table width="636" border="0" align="center" cellpadding="0" cellspacing="0">
<%
dim k,n 'k为显示的行数 n是一行显示的个数
set rs=server.createobject("adodb.recordset")
sql="select * from photo where hidden=true and c_id=92 order by id desc"
rs.open sql,conn,1,1
IF not rs.eof Then
proCount=rs.recordcount
rs.PageSize=8 '定义显示数目
n=4 '每行显示的数目
If rs.pagesize Mod n=0 Then
k=rs.pagesize/n
Else
k=rs.pagesize/n +1
End If
if not IsEmpty(Request("ToPage")) then
ToPage=CInt(Request("ToPage"))
if ToPage>rs.PageCount then
rs.AbsolutePage=rs.PageCount
intCurPage=rs.PageCount
elseif ToPage<=0 then
rs.AbsolutePage=1
intCurPage=1
else
rs.AbsolutePage=ToPage
intCurPage=ToPage
end if
else
rs.AbsolutePage=1
intCurPage=1
end if
intCurPage=CInt(intCurPage)
Dim ii, ij, im
ii=0
im=0
do while Not rs.eof And ii<k
%>
<tr>
<%
for ij=1 to n
%>
<td><table width="150" border="0" cellspacing="0" cellpadding="0">
<tr>
<td>
<table border="0" cellpadding="0" cellspacing="3">
<tr>
<td><table border="0" cellspacing="0" cellpadding="0">
<tr>
<td><table width="120" height="150" border="0" cellpadding="1" cellspacing="1" bgcolor="#666600">
<tr>
<td bgcolor="#FFFFFF"><table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="120" height="150" background="images/Wallpaper_5.jpg"><span class="unnamed2"><a href="photo_view.asp?id=<%=rs("id")%>" target=_blank><img src="upload/<%=rs("spic")%>" width="120" height="150" border="0" /></a></span></td>
</tr>
</table></td>
</tr>
</table></td>
</tr>
</table></td>
</tr>
<tr>
<td>
<table width="100%" border="0" align="left" cellpadding="0" cellspacing="0">
<tr>
<td><div align="center"><font color="#E23C08">
<% if len(rs("name"))<=8 then
Response.write rs("name")
else
response.write left(rs("name"),8)&"..."
end if
%>
</font></div></td>
</tr>
</table></td>
</tr>
</table>
</td>
</tr>
</table>
</td>
<%
rs.movenext
if rs.eof then exit for
if rs.eof then exit do
Next
%>
</tr>
<%
ii=ii+1
im=im+1
If im>rs.pagesize Then Exit do
Loop
%>
</table>
<table width="636" height="57" border="0" cellpadding="0" cellspacing="0" align=center>
<tr>
<td height="56">
<div align="right"><span style="font-size: 9pt;"> 总共:<font color="#ff0000"><%=rs.PageCount%></font>页, <font color="#ff0000"><%=proCount%></font>个产品, 当前页:<font color="#ff0000"> <%=intCurPage%> </font>
<% if intCurPage<>1 then
%>
<a href="?ToPage=1">首页</a>ws<a href="?ToPage=<%=intCurPage-1%>">上一页</a>ws
<% end if
if intCurPage<>rs.PageCount then %>
<a href="?ToPage=<%=intCurPage+1%>">下一页</a>ws<a href="?ToPage=<%=rs.PageCount%>"> 最后一页</a>
<% end if%>
</span></div>
</form>
<div align="right">
<%end if%>
</div></td>
</tr>
</table>


猜你喜欢
- 使用索引的场景:阿里云日志里出现了慢sql 然后发现publish_works_id字段会经常用于一些关联,所以决定把这个字段加上
- 1 、创建一个django项目使用django-admin.py startproject MyDjangoSite 参考这里2、建立视图f
- 引入:通常,钓鱼网站本质是本质搭建一个跟正常网站一模一样的页面,用户在该页面上完成转账功能转账的请求确实是朝着正常网站的服务端提交,唯一不同
- 一、概述SQL Server提供了“分离/附加”数据库、“备份/还原”数据库、复制数据库等多种数据库的备份和恢复方法。这里介绍一种学习中常用
- 1.获取所有数据库名: SELECT Name FROM Master..SysDatabases ORDER BY Name2.获取所有表
- 炸金花题目很简单:就是自己写一个程序,实现诈金花游戏的发牌、判断输赢。规则:一付扑克牌,去掉大小王,每个玩家发3张牌,最后比大小,看谁赢。牌
- 在进行python的开发过程中一直倡导使用虚拟环境来进行项目隔离,这样不会因为python的包不同而导致各种问题,但是以往为了图省事简单,安
- asp之家注:防止表单重复提交的方法,在客户端其实很容易实现,只要使用js让用户第一次点击提交按钮后,把提交按钮设置为disabled,这样
- 1.父组件传递数据给子组件父组件数据如何传递给子组件呢?可以通过props属性来实现父组件:<parent> <child
- mysql数据库自不必说,现在很多程序开发应用及站长们常用到,jdbc可能一般会比较陌生一些,jdbc是什么意思?这里也会提到,最主要的是为
- 微信小程序之数据缓存的实例详解前言:在H5之前,缓存一般都是用cookie,但是cookie的存储空间太小。于是,H5增加了新的缓存机制,即
- Python中的任何序列(可迭代的对象)都可以通过赋值操作进行拆分,包括但不限于元组、列表、字符串、文件、迭代器、生成器等。1.元组拆分元组
- 如果希望重新定义在表中添加新记录时该列中自动生成并存储于列中的序列号,则可以更改该列的标识属性。在每个表中只能设置一个列的标识属性。具有标识
- 自己最近有在学习python,这实在是一门非常短小精悍的语言,很喜欢这种语言精悍背后又有强大函数库支撑的语言。可是刚接触不久就遇到了让人头疼
- 前言最近在试着研究飞浆平台的许多功能,看到了许多有意思的功能。其中可以将照片美化以及年龄调整这个功能让我想到了之前抖音的一个功能,所以特别感
- ⭐️网页解析利器parsel实战我们以实际的案例,来具体了解学习其功能。我们在这里重点讲解其两种方式。一个是XPATH,一个是CSS。我们以
- 前几天写了Mysql跨表更新的一篇总结,今天我们看下跨表删除。 在Mysql4.0之后,mysql开始支持跨表delete。 Mysql可以
- 今天在学习vue的过程中,发现一个有趣的现象。在某一组件下的某一数据通过点击事件被动态修改的时候,对应view中的数据同步的进行了修改,没错
- 前言众所周知,python拥有丰富的内置库,还支持众多的第三方库,被称为胶水语言,随机函数库random,就是python自带的标准库,他的
- SQLserver 2000中出现“指定的服务并未以已安装的服务存在" 解决方案一、将计算机名改成大写。二、将sql server